Industrial Cable Management Landscape in Asia - Palestine

Analyzing the operational challenges of machinery maintenance in the Levant region.

In Palestine, the manufacturing sector often faces unique logistical challenges and harsh environmental conditions. The prevalence of dust and fluctuating humidity levels in industrial zones requires a robust cable carrier that can prevent particulate ingress while maintaining flexibility during high-cycle operations.

Many local facilities rely on legacy machinery that requires retrofitting. The shift toward automation in food processing and textile manufacturing has increased the demand for a reliable cable track to organize complex wiring, reducing downtime caused by cable wear and mechanical fatigue.

Furthermore, the economic push toward localized production has led to a rise in specialized logistics hubs. This transition necessitates the implementation of high-efficiency drag chain conveyor systems to optimize material handling in compact urban industrial spaces.

Evolution of Material Handling Technology in Palestine

From manual transport to intelligent automated conveyance systems.

Market Development History

During the late 20th century, Palestinian industry primarily utilized static cabling and manual pulley systems. Cable protection was often rudimentary, consisting of simple plastic conduits that suffered frequent ruptures under mechanical stress.

Between 2005 and 2015, the introduction of CNC machinery and basic PLC automation triggered a transition. This era saw the first widespread adoption of the modular drag conveyor, allowing for more dynamic movement of components in workshops.

From 2016 to the present, there has been a decisive move toward "Industry 4.0" standards. Modern facilities now integrate high-grade polymers and reinforced steel chains to handle the high-speed requirements of contemporary precision engineering.

Localized Applications in Palestine

Real-world implementation of lifting and conveying solutions across various sectors.

1. Olive Oil Press Automation

Utilizing heavy-duty conveyors to move pressed olives and seeds through filtration stages, ensuring a sealed environment to maintain organic quality standards.

2. Textile Mill Cable Protection

Implementing high-flex cable carriers for automatic weaving looms, protecting power lines from lint accumulation and constant rapid oscillation.

3. Stone Cutting & Polishing Lines

Deploying reinforced steel tracks to manage cables in wet, abrasive environments where limestone and marble dust would otherwise erode standard plastics.

4. Pharmaceutical Packaging Hubs

Installing clean-room certified cable tracks that prevent particle shedding, essential for the growing local medical supply manufacturing sector.

5. Agricultural Greenhouse Irrigation

Using weather-resistant drag chains for automated watering gantries, protecting electrical leads from UV exposure and high humidity.

Industrial FAQ for the Palestinian Market

Expert answers to common technical queries regarding cable protection and conveyance.

How do I choose the right bending radius for a cable carrier in high-speed machines?

The bending radius should be calculated based on the maximum diameter of the thickest cable. Typically, a ratio of 7.5 to 10 times the cable diameter is recommended to prevent internal conductor fatigue.

Which drag chain material is best for dust-heavy environments in Gaza or West Bank factories?

We recommend reinforced polyamide (PA) with specialized additives. These materials provide a low-friction surface that prevents dust adhesion and offers superior wear resistance compared to standard plastics.

Can a drag chain conveyor be customized for asymmetric movement?

Yes, our systems support multi-axis movement. By utilizing specialized mounting brackets and flexible guides, the conveyor can adapt to non-linear paths without stressing the chain links.

What is the typical lifespan of a cable track in a 24/7 production cycle?

Depending on the cycle frequency and load, our premium tracks are rated for millions of cycles. Regular inspection of the end-stops and lubrication of moving parts can extend this lifespan significantly.

How do I prevent cable twisting inside a drag conveyor system?

Use internal separators to isolate different cable diameters and types. Ensuring there is 10% free space within the carrier prevents compression and minimizes twisting during movement.

Are your cable carriers compatible with high-temperature industrial ovens?

Yes, we offer high-temperature variants made from PEEK or specialized alloys that can withstand continuous exposure to heat without losing structural integrity.
